All-Wheel Drive
Every 2026 Subaru Forester comes with Symmetrical All-Wheel Drive® right out of the gate. Whether you opt for the base trim or the trail-ready Wilderness trim, you’re getting power sent to all four wheels automatically. The Toyota RAV4 handles things offers its all-wheel drive system as an optional upgrade, while front-wheel drive comes standard on most trims.
Ground Clearance
Those extra inches underneath make a real difference when you’re heading up unpaved roads. Standard trims of this new Subaru SUV sit 8.7 inches off the ground, while the Wilderness variant bumps that up to 9.3 inches. The Toyota RAV4 clears 8.1 inches on most versions, with its Woodland trim reaching 8.5 inches. You can tackle light off-roading with either SUV, but Subaru’s extra height gives you more breathing room over obstacles and ruts.
Interior Space
Passenger space is crucial on longer trips when everyone’s trying to stay comfortable. The 2026 Subaru Forester gives passengers 110.8 cubic feet of total volume, including 43.3 inches up front for your legs and 39.4 inches in back. The Toyota RAV4 offers 98.9 cubic feet overall, with 41 inches of front legroom and 37.8 inches for rear passengers. Five adults fit in both, but taller folks and growing teens will appreciate the Subaru model’s extra room.
Maximum Cargo
Drop those rear seats and you’ll see a major difference in total hauling capacity. The 2026 Subaru Forester opens up to 74.4 cubic feet of cargo space with the seats folded flat, giving it significant room for camping gear, sports equipment, or a full load from the hardware store. The Toyota RAV4 maxes out at 69.8 cubic feet when configured the same way.
